Dynamic Immersion is owned and operated by Remy Bradford-Lea (They/Them). Remy has seven years of experience in various museum and archive roles in addition to ten years of customer service experience both in government and in the private sector.

Remy co-created an exhibit for the Ottawa Jewish Archives, and created a visitor centre for the Arthur B. McDonald Astroparticle Physics Research Institute which contains two exhibits and an educational programming space.

Remy combines their Advanced Diploma in Applied Museum Studies, their Bachelor’s Degree in Anthropology and Celtic Studies, and their four years in theatre via the Canterbury High School Drama Program to create innovative and captivating exhibition design. Most recently, they run the Visitor Centre at Laurier House National Historic Site.
